Calling all aspiring and keen runners of the Camphill PS community!

The Jigsaw Project, alongside Ballymena Runners, are running a 'Ballymena Community School Couch 2 5k'. This 9 week programme aims to help build up your stamina and fitness, turning complete running novices into competent and able runners. Each week, the programme increases the amount of time spent running, allowing you to attain the 5k target.

It all kicks off on Thursday 25th April at 6.30pm, meeting at Ballykeel Primary School for registration. Fee is £1 per week, which includes a t-shirt at the end of the programme.
